Langham Oaks is set in the quiet village of Langham, near Colchester, and is a school for boys, providing a very special type of education to 80 students who have social, emotional and mental health difficulties. It is part-residential and places are available for some of the boys who wish to stay for all or part of the week between Monday and Thursday.

In October 2020, the school moved into to a brand-new purpose-built provision within its existing grounds. This means that all of the estate buildings and facilities are less than 4 years old and provide wonderful facilities for its staff and pupils.

Information about the School

Langham Oaks School is a residential and day special school for boys aged 10-16. Pupils at the school have a varied range of learning needs that centre on their Social, Emotional and Mental Health difficulties.
